Methods for Constructing Conjugates Using Ortho-Phthalaldehyde
Summary
USPTO published Patent Application US20260098054A1 disclosing methods for constructing conjugates using ortho-phthalaldehyde. The method involves reacting an amine-containing component with a thiol-containing component in comparable mole ratios to generate a conjugate bearing a substituted or unsubstituted 1-thio-isoindole structure. Inventors are Xuechen LI and Hey Pui CHEUNG. The application was filed on August 22, 2023.

COMPOSITIONS AND METHODS FOR CONSTRUCTING CONJUGATES
Application US20260098054A1 Kind: A1 Apr 09, 2026
Inventors
Xuechen LI, Hey Pui CHEUNG
Abstract
Disclosed are methods for constructing conjugates. An amine-containing component and a thiol-containing component, in comparable mole ratios, react with an ortho-phthalaldehyde in one step, to generate a conjugate bearing a substituted or an unsubstituted 1-thio-isoindole structure in the presence of an additive. The method provides a platform for the efficient and practical constructions of bioactive modular motifs.
